SPECIFICATIONS

Solar Panel Output 75mA

Assembled Size ( L x W x H / mm)
airboat 121 x 61 x 86
windmill 154x 153 x239
puppy 68 x 46 x 64
car 70 x 54 x 34
plane 154 x 61 x 94
revolving plane 218 x 61 x 166

Unit Weight (g)
airboat 36.56
windmill 43.32
puppy 19.4
car 18.76
plane 32.66
revolving plane 44.72

Solar Cell Life (3 - 5 yrs)

Motor - 12000 rpm / DC 1.2V

Power Consumption (mA)
airboat 30
windmill 100
puppy 50
car 60
plane 20
revolving plane 20

Tool needed
Diagonal Cutter

Piece count: 33

Features

  • No batteries required

  • No tools needed
  • Teaches how solar power is used to drive a small motor

  • 21 snap together parts (no tools)

  • Builds 6 different solar working powered models: airboat, windmill, puppy, and 2 different planes

  • Solar battery included

  • Solar cell life - 3 to 5 years
